    Education The 30th of September sets a date for the start of the new school year
    [You must be registered and logged in to see this link.]
    BAGHDAD - The Ministry of Education announced on Tuesday that the 30th of next September will mark the start of the new academic year for all grades.
    "The 30th of September 2018 was set as the date for the start of the new academic year for students of all levels of study and in all governorates of Iraq," the ministry said in a brief statement.
    The Ministry of Education, decided earlier, that the date of September 10 next date for the start of teaching staff in schools nationwide.
    The ministry said in a statement that "the General Directorate of General, National and Foreign Education in the Ministry of Education, today directed all the directorates of the General Secretariat on Sunday, September 10, a date for the direct teaching staff and teaching in schools, except for those carrying out probationary tasks."
    The statement added that "the adoption of this timing came in order to allow educational staff to enjoy the Eid holiday and appreciation of their important role and influential in the educational process and educational." Finished
